Admission

Entry to programs at UNSW is handled by the Universities Admission Centre (UAC) for local students, or UNSW Direct Admissions for international students. Both school-leavers and those who have undertaken some tertiary studies apply through UAC. The only exceptions are International students not completing the HSC and UNSW Intenal Program Transfers.

To be suitable for a career in Computer Engineering, Software Engineering, Bioinformatics or Computer Science you need to have good analytical and abstraction skills. You should have studied Mathematics Extension 1.

A good English result is important for Software Engineering and Bioinformatics as computing professionals must document their designs clearly. Physics is important for Computer Engineering.
